NBCUniversal

Software Engineer – Video Platforms

NBCUniversal

full-time

Posted on:

Location Type: Remote

Location: Remote • Florida • 🇺🇸 United States

Visit company website
AI Apply
Apply

Salary

💰 $105,000 - $140,000 per year

Job Level

Mid-LevelSenior

Tech Stack

AngularAWSAzureCloudGoJavaJavaScriptJenkinsMicroservicesNode.jsPythonReactTypeScriptVue.js

About the role

  • Collaborate with cross-functional teams to deliver full-stack solutions that solve real business problems
  • Implement scalable, fault-tolerant microservices and modern front-end applications
  • Use SaaS and low-code/no-code platforms where appropriate to accelerate delivery
  • Participate in code reviews, pair programming, and team knowledge-sharing sessions
  • Write secure, performant, and maintainable code
  • Work closely with product and architecture teams to ensure alignment in technical direction and business priorities

Requirements

  • 3–5 years of professional software development experience
  • Strong knowledge of backend development in languages such as Java, Node.js, Python, or Go
  • Skilled in modern JavaScript/TypeScript, HTML/CSS, and frameworks like React, Vue, or Angular
  • Develop scalable and high performing microservices architecture and RESTful APIs
  • Familiarity with cloud platforms (AWS, Azure)
  • Experience with Git and CI/CD pipelines (GitHub Actions, Jenkins or similar)
  • Ability to troubleshoot and debug complex issues in distributed environments
  • Strong problem-solving skills and ability to collaborate effectively in a team
Benefits
  • medical, dental and vision insurance
  • 401(k)
  • paid leave
  • tuition reimbursement
  • a variety of other discounts and perks

Applicant Tracking System Keywords

Tip: use these terms in your resume and cover letter to boost ATS matches.

Hard skills
JavaNode.jsPythonGoJavaScriptTypeScriptHTMLCSSReactVue
Soft skills
collaborationproblem-solvingteamwork